Sorry to do yet another Florida one...

I'm just wondering what the norm is in the water parks (wet n wild, aquatica.. NOT disney) for parents of older kids.

Is it safe to let ... say a 10 year old swimmer wander off and do his own thing or do you need to stay with them all the time?

Just someone was saying earlier how they sunbathed whilst the kids were off playing in the kid's areas and slides and I wondered how that would work...not sure I'd feel safe letting him wander around a huge waterpark in a strange place...? Am I being over-protective?

Went with DD (aged 6) to Florida last summer. We didn't manage to fit in Wet n Wild (and Aquatica has only opened this year), but we went to the Disney waterparks (Typhoon Lagoon and Blizzard Beach), as well as a slightly quieter park by Busch Gardens (Adventure Island). The first two parks were extremely large and busy and I don't think I'd feel comfortable letting a 10 year old off on their own - maybe if they had a friend with them, though. If you do go to Adventure Island, it's much smaller and quieter and I'd imagine that a sensible ten year old would be absolutely fine wandering around on his own!
